.mo-breadcrumb{display:flex;flex-direction:row;flex-wrap:wrap}.mo-breadcrumb .home-txt .link-home{align-items:center;color:#4f4f4f;display:flex;padding:.25rem .5rem;text-decoration:underline}.mo-breadcrumb .home-txt .link-home.white{color:#fff}.mo-breadcrumb .home-txt .link-home:hover{font-family:Gotham-bold,sans-serif!important}.mo-breadcrumb .home-txt .link-home:active,.mo-breadcrumb .home-txt .link-home:focus-visible{border-radius:.25rem;outline:.125rem solid #4f4f4f;text-decoration:underline}.mo-breadcrumb .home-txt .link-home:active.white,.mo-breadcrumb .home-txt .link-home:focus-visible.white{outline:.125rem solid #fff}.mo-breadcrumb .vector{margin:.25rem .5rem;width:.40625rem}.mo-breadcrumb .label{white-space:nowrap}.mo-breadcrumb .voci{display:flex;flex-direction:row;padding:.25rem 0}.mo-breadcrumb .voci a{color:#4f4f4f;padding:0 .5rem;text-decoration:underline}.mo-breadcrumb .voci a:hover{font-family:Gotham-bold,sans-serif!important}.mo-breadcrumb .voci a:active,.mo-breadcrumb .voci a:focus-visible{border-radius:.25rem;outline:.125rem solid #4f4f4f;text-decoration:underline}.mo-breadcrumb .voci a:active.white,.mo-breadcrumb .voci a:focus-visible.white{outline:.125rem solid #fff}.mo-breadcrumb .white{color:#fff}.mo-hero-page{position:relative}@media screen and (min-width:1280px){.mo-hero-page{min-height:27.125rem}}.mo-hero-page .mo-breadcrumb{margin-bottom:2rem;margin-top:2rem}.mo-hero-page .container,.mo-hero-page .row,.mo-hero-page__wrapper{height:100%}.mo-hero-page__wrapper{display:grid;grid-template-rows:min-content auto}@media screen and (min-width:1280px){.mo-hero-page__wrapper{min-height:27.125rem}}.mo-hero-page__wrapper.center{align-content:center}.mo-hero-page__content-wrapper{align-self:center}.mo-hero-page__buttons{display:flex;flex-direction:column;gap:1rem;margin-bottom:2rem;margin-top:2rem}@media screen and (min-width:768px){.mo-hero-page__buttons{flex-direction:row}.mo-hero-page__buttons>*{flex:50% 1}.mo-hero-page__buttons>* .mo-btn{width:100%}}@media screen and (min-width:1280px){.mo-hero-page__buttons>*{flex:initial}}.mo-hero-page__visual{display:none;line-height:0}@media screen and (min-width:768px){.mo-hero-page__visual.has-tablet{display:block}}@media screen and (min-width:1280px)and (min-width:768px){.mo-hero-page__visual{display:block}}